In preclinical studies, magnesium L-threonate improved the function of signaling pathways necessary for healthy memory. ![]() In animal studies, magnesium L-threonate was shown to encourage short and long-term memory and help maintain effective function and quantity of synaptic connections between brain cells. In a randomized placebo-controlled trial in 44 adults aged 50-70, the group receiving a daily dose of 1.5 to 2 grams of magnesium L-threonate showed markedly improved cognitive and executive function in just 12 weeks.
